Step1: Recall the trend of electronegativity
Electronegativity increases across a period (from left to right) and decreases down a group in the periodic table.
Step2: Analyze the first set of elements (As, S, Se)
- S and Se are in the same group (Group 16). Since electronegativity decreases down a group, \(S>Se\).
- As is in Group 15. In the third - fourth period, for elements in adjacent groups, elements in the higher - numbered group (Group 16) have higher electronegativity than those in the lower - numbered group (Group 15) when in the same period range. So \(S>Se>As\).
Step3: Analyze the second set of elements (Si, S, P)
- Si, P, S are in the same period (Period 3). Since electronegativity increases across a period (from left to right), \(S > P>Si\).

For \(As,S,Se\): \(S>Se>As\)
For \(Si,S,P\): \(S > P>Si\)
